Abstract :
This present work reports the result of 3D simulations aimed at optimizing structural parameters for tuning symmetric operation of COSMOS, improving leakage and switching performance. In addition, we also investigate the scalability of COSMOS structure as a function of lateral and vertical device dimensions. Thus we will show how significant area gains can be obtained in static CMOS logic circuits, where the built-in orthogonality of the COSMOS should be most beneficial.
